Transaction bc86d4b960e76b17006dd23d1a35dc2904f37456819385f7e546ec6617e27440
1 Input
1 Output
-
bc86d4b960e76b17006dd23d1a35dc2904f37456819385f7e546ec6617e27440:0
- value
- 20603867
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 a48d11fcdb5d7a2365b51e2cb846f56ad6a50d28 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1G14pCFdhnPosisb3LJZgGyjChvBZdRHuZ